Keys to Replace Car Keys

The most frustrating thing that could happen to any driver is the loss of their car keys. The good news is that there are different solutions to the issue, based on what kind of keys you have and where your vehicle was built.

You can purchase an additional key by visiting your local 24 hour auto locksmith locksmith. They can create a key that's identical to your old one. This is typically the fastest and most cost-effective alternative.

You can also try to find a replacement key at the dealer. This could be more expensive and you might need to provide proof of ownership. The dealer will also require to pair the new computer chip with your vehicle.

You can also go to the local hardware store and request copies of your key. It's more expensive, but it's worth considering if your goal is to have a spare.

In certain cases, the key may not be damaged, but the lock cylinder could be malfunctioning. If the key will turn but it isn't able to open the door, this could be the problem. A professional automotive locksmith can identify the problem and help you determine if it's something that they can fix or if you'll need to replace the ignition cylinder completely.

Sometimes, the key itself could be worn out or have a tiny amount of physical damage. You can try jiggling the key to see if it does cause a small amount of damage to the wafers of the lock.

Some cars come with special key fobs which need to be programmed in order for them to function. The process varies and it is essential to know that you'll need the right tools and knowledge to do it right. Check the manual of your car or a professional automotive locksmith to learn how to do it properly and avoid any issues with fobs.

Reprogramming Car Remotes

Cars are now equipped with sophisticated remote key fobs that are much more user-friendly than a traditional car key. They work by transferring signals with a paired receiver in the car. These signals may be interrupted which causes the remote to cease functioning. This can be an extremely frustrating problem for the owner, but it is usually solved by a professional locksmith.

The first step is to examine the battery in the remote. If the battery is depleted it can be replaced to reestablish its functionality. If it is necessary an expert will assist you in reprogramming the vehicle. The process varies by manufacturer and model and you should refer to the owner's manual for specific instructions. Some models require you to press the locks and unlock buttons in an exact manner for a short period of time. Others require you to repeat the ON and OFF cycles several times in the same row. This is more difficult for cars that don't come with traditional keys and instead rely on keyless entry systems.

One of the most frequent reasons for a remote key fob to stop working is because it has lost its pairing with the car's receiver. It could be due to a variety of causes, such as extreme shocks or exposure to water. It may also be due to interference from other remotes or an unreliable receiver. If this is the situation, it's likely to be cheaper and easier to contact a professional automotive locksmith near me automotive locksmith to fix the transmitter in your car.

Another common reason for a key fob not functioning is that the battery has gone out. The battery can be replaced easily, but if it persists, call an locksmith. They can also assist in reprogramming your car remote.

To program a remote to program a remote, turn off the ignition and then press and hold the lock button on the newly purchased key fob. After a few seconds the power door locks should cycle and activate the release of the hatch. Then, press the lock button again to confirm that the new remote has been programmed. Repeat this process for each additional remote you want to add. Make sure to move quickly after each step to avoid delays that could cause the car to go out of programming mode.
